Subject: [PATCH v2 02/18] iommu/arm-smmu-v3: Add smmu_s1_cfg to smmu_master
Date: Tue, 6 Jun 2023 20:07:38 +0800 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20230606120854.4170244-3-mshavit@google.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20230606120854.4170244-1-mshavit@google.com>
Except for Nested domains, arm_smmu_master will own the STEs that are
inserted into the arm_smmu_device's STE table.
